Defining Do Not Intubate Orders

A Do Not Intubate order is a legally recognized medical directive that specifies a patient’s desire not to undergo intubation, which is the insertion of a breathing tube to assist with respiration. This order is typically part of advance care planning and is used by patients who prefer to avoid aggressive life-sustaining treatments. It differs from other directives by focusing solely on intubation rather than all resuscitative measures. Properly executed, a DNI order ensures that healthcare providers in East Pasadena honor your treatment preferences during critical medical situations.

Do Not Intubate (DNI)

A medical directive indicating that a patient does not want to be intubated in the event of respiratory failure. Intubation involves inserting a tube into the airway to assist breathing.

Advance Directive

A legal document that outlines a person’s wishes regarding medical treatment in situations where they are unable to communicate their decisions.

Do Not Resuscitate (DNR)

A medical order instructing healthcare providers not to perform cardiopulmonary resuscitation (CPR) if a patient’s heart stops or they stop breathing.

Healthcare Proxy

An individual appointed to make healthcare decisions on behalf of a patient if they become unable to do so themselves.

A DNI order specifically instructs healthcare providers not to perform intubation, while a Do Not Resuscitate (DNR) order instructs them not to perform cardiopulmonary resuscitation (CPR) if the heart stops or breathing ceases. Both orders serve different purposes but can be part of a comprehensive advance care plan. Understanding these distinctions helps East Pasadena residents make informed decisions about their medical care preferences.

A DNI order only applies to the decision not to intubate and does not affect other forms of medical care unless specified otherwise. Patients may still receive other treatments such as medication or comfort care. It is important to clarify your overall healthcare preferences in advance directives to ensure all aspects of your care are aligned with your wishes in East Pasadena.
